- Human Resources: As your skills and knowledge develop over time, you will get involved in all aspects of HR within a fast-paced food manufacturing environment and your responsibility will increase.
- Retail National Account Management: This exciting role will see you gain a wide range of business experience skills, providing support to major UK retail supermarket customer accounts.
- Operations & Commercial: Work in a fast-paced food manufacturing environment gaining hands-on experience across all aspects of operations, production and commercial with a focus on continuous improvement.
- New Product Development: You will be involved in supporting and managing the NPD process to ensure new and re-developed products are launched successfully.
- Livestock Procurement: An exciting opportunity to learn about all areas of livestock procurement within the business, gaining a full understanding of production and operations.
- Food Safety & Quality: A hands-on opportunity to understand and impact on food safety, quality and animal welfare across a fast-paced food manufacturing environment. Ensuring legislative compliance, customer excellence and continuous improvement.
- Mechanical Engineering: As an engineering graduate you will be hands-on and, on the go, working in a fast-paced, busy environment overseeing electrical, mechanical and automation projects in a food manufacturing business.
- Accounting & Finance: Gain a robust understanding in all aspects of the Finance Function with support at every step of the way to attain the professional qualifications needed to become a finance leader of the future.
